About This Item

Eugene, Oregon: Hypatia Press, 1987. First edition. A fine set in imitation leather slipcase without dust jacket as issued. (#169021) (29741). Octavo, full brown leather. Of 275 leatherbound copies comprising the "Leather Edition," this is one of 250 numbered copies for sale signed by Card and introducer David G. Hartwell. This issue accompanied by a paperbound copy of a bibliographical checklist, "Card Catalogue: The Science Fiction and Fantasy of Orson Scott Card," compiled by Dr. Michael R. Collings.

Synopsis

Cardography (1987) is a short story collection by Orson Scott Card. It contains five stories and an introduction by David Hartwell. All five of these stories were later published in Maps in a Mirror
